• 제목/요약/키워드: tree search algorithm

검색결과 248건 처리시간 0.025초

하이퍼큐브에서의 효과적인 프로세서할당 기법 (An Efficient Processor Allocation Scheme for Hypercube)

  • 손유익;남재일
    • 한국정보처리학회논문지
    • /
    • 제3권4호
    • /
    • pp.781-790
    • /
    • 1996
  • 프로세서는 이용율의 최대한와 시스템 단편화의 최소화를 고려하여 들어오는 각 작업에 할당되어진다. 따라서 하이퍼큐브에서 프로세서를 효율적으로 할당하는 방법은 시스템 성능에 중요한 요인이 된다. 효율적이 프로세서 할당을 위해서는 필요한 크기의 서브큐브가 유용한지를 찾는 것과, 여러 개의 사용되지 않는 작은 서브큐브를 하나의 큰 서브큐브로 만들어 주는 것이 필요하다. 본 논문에서는, 사용가능한 서브큐 브를 표현하는 이진트리를 얻기 위해 교환이 수행될 레벨과 파트너를 직접 결정하는 트리교환 알고리즘과 이를 이용한 할당방법에 관하여 언급한다. 제안된 알고리즘의 트리 탐색시간에 대한 복잡도는 $O\ulcorner$n/2$\lrcorner$$\times$2n)으로서 기존의 다른 방법들 과 비교하여 좋은 성능을 보인다.

  • PDF

RFID 시스템에서 추가 비트를 이용한 빠른 태그 예측 알고리즘 (A Fast Tag Prediction Algorithm using Extra Bit in RFID System)

  • 백덕화;김성수;안광선
    • 한국컴퓨터정보학회논문지
    • /
    • 제13권5호
    • /
    • pp.255-261
    • /
    • 2008
  • RFID(무선 주파수 인식기술)은 무선 주파수를 사용하여 전자 태그를 자동으로 인식하는 기술이며 인식영역 내의 모든 태그를 빠르게 인식하기 위하여 RFID 리더는 충돌 방지 알고리즘이 필요하다. 본 연구는 태그 충돌을 중재하는 트리 기반의 TPAE(Tag Prediction Algorithm using Extra bit) 알고리즘을 제안한다. 제안한 알고리즘은 태그 아이디에서 모든 아이디 비트를 하나씩 식별하지 않아도 전체 태그를 식별할 수 있다. 리더는 태그 아이디에 추가 비트 정보를 이용한다. 만약 두 개나 다수 개의 비트에 충돌이 발생한다면, 추가 비트를 검사하여 '1'의 개수를 파악한다. 실험에서, 제안된 알고리즘은 태그 아이디 길이와 태그 개수에 상관없이 쿼리 트리 알고리즘과 이진 검색 알고리즘 보다 약 50%의 질의 반복 횟수를 감소한다.

  • PDF

다차원 신호공간 분할을 이용한 데이터 복원 (Data Retrieval by Multi-Dimensional Signal Space Partitioning)

  • 전태현
    • 한국지능시스템학회논문지
    • /
    • 제14권6호
    • /
    • pp.674-677
    • /
    • 2004
  • 본 논문에서는 심볼간의 간섭이 존재하는 채널에서 고정 지연 값을 가지는 트리검색 신호검출기의 효율적인 구성방법을 다룬다. 이 접근방법은 효율적인 다차원 신호공간 분할에 기반을 두고 있다 다차원 공간에서의 Voronoi 다이어그램 (VoD)과 Delaunay 분할 (DT)이 신호검출 알고리즘의 구현에 적용된다 제안된 방식에서는 VOD/DT에 포함되어 있는 기하학적인 정보를 활용하여 관찰된 순차적인 신호의 상대적인 위치가 결정되며 이러한 방식이 구현치 복잡도를 감소시키는 장점이 있음을 보인다. 구체적인 구성 절차가 심볼간의 간섭이 존재하는 통신채널에서의 예를 가지고 논의되며 시뮬레이션 결과가 논의된다.

A CAPACITY EXPANSION STRATEGY ON PROJECT PLANNING

  • Joo, Un-Gi
    • ETRI Journal
    • /
    • 제15권3_4호
    • /
    • pp.47-59
    • /
    • 1994
  • A capacity expansion planning problem with buy-or-lease decisions is considered. Demands for capacity are deterministic and are given period-dependently at each period. Capacity additions occur by buying or leasing a capacity, and leased capacity at any period is reconverted to original source after a fixed length of periods, say, lease period. All cost functions (buying, leasing and idle costs) are assumed to be concave. And shortages of capacity and disposals are not considered. The properties of an optimal solution are characterized. This is then used in a tree search algorithm for the optimal solution and other two algorithms for a near-optimal solution are added. And these algorithms are illustrated with numerical examples.

  • PDF

효율적인 8진 트리 검색 방식의 허프만 복호화기 구현 (Efficient Huffman decoder using octal tree search algorithm)

  • 우광희;김구용;한헌수;차형태
    • 한국통신학회논문지
    • /
    • 제25권12B호
    • /
    • pp.2033-2038
    • /
    • 2000
  • 여러 가지 압축알고리즘 중에서 허프만 부호화는 데이터의 통계적인 중복성을 제거하기 위한 방법으로 많이 사용되어 왔다. 이제까지 허프만 테이블의 특성과 코드워드의 패턴에 따라 효율적으로 복호화할 수 있는 알고리즘이 많이 제안되었다. 본 논문에서는 8진 트리 검색 방법을 이용한 허프만 복호화 알고리즘을 제안하고 효율적인 하드웨어 구현 방법을 제안한다. 하드웨어의 메모리와 게이트 면적을 소형화하였고 빠른 검색을 위하여 알고리즘을 최적화하여 MPEG 오디오 복호화기 시스템에 적용할 수 있게 하였다.

  • PDF

경험 지식 기반 정전 복구 (Heuristic Approach to Service Restoration)

  • 김종부;최상열;안비오
    • 대한전자공학회:학술대회논문집
    • /
    • 대한전자공학회 2006년도 하계종합학술대회
    • /
    • pp.1019-1020
    • /
    • 2006
  • The proposed algorithm consists of two parts. One is to set up a decision tree to represent the various switching operations available. Another is to identify the most effective the set of switches using proposed search technique and a feeder load balance index. Test results on the KEPCO's 108 bus distribution system show that the performance is efficient and robust

  • PDF

의사결정나무에서 순서형 분리변수 선택에 관한 연구 (Ordinal Variable Selection in Decision Trees)

  • 김현중
    • 응용통계연구
    • /
    • 제19권1호
    • /
    • pp.149-161
    • /
    • 2006
  • CART로 대표되는 의사결정나무의 알고리즘에서 가장 중요한 요소는 분리변수의 선택방법이다. 대부분의 알고리즘은 변수의 형태가 연속형인지, 혹은 명목형(nominal)인지에 따라 별개의 변수선택방법을 적용한다. 하지만 변수의 형태가 순서형(ordinal)인 경우에는 그 변수를 연속형으로 취급하여 연속형 변수선택방법을 적용하는 것이 대부분이다. 이것은 CART와 같은 Greedy탐색을 이용하는 방법에는 문제점이 발생하지 않는다. 하지만 Greedy탐색의 약점을 보완하기 위해 통계이론을 이용하여 개발된 최근의 방법들에는 최선의 대처방법이 아니다. 따라서 본 연구에서는 의사결정 나무에서 분리변수를 선택하는데 있어서 비모수적 접근 방법인 Clamor-von Mises 검정을 이용한 방법을 순서형 변수에 사용하는 것을 제안하고, CART, C4.5, QUEST, CRUISE등 기존 알고리즘과 본 연구에서 제안하는 방법의 순서형 변수 선택력을 비교하였다. 모의실험의 결과, Clamor-von Mises 검정을 이용한 변수선택방법은 순서형 변수의 분류력을 기존 방법들에 비해 더 정확히 예측하는 좋은 성과를 보여주었다.

R* tree 인덱스를 이용한 2D 멀티미디어 컨텐츠 생성에 관한 연구 (A Study of 2D Multimedia Content Generation using R* Tree Index)

  • 이현창;한성국
    • 한국정보통신학회:학술대회논문집
    • /
    • 한국해양정보통신학회 2009년도 추계학술대회
    • /
    • pp.815-816
    • /
    • 2009
  • 컴퓨터 기술 발달로 수많은 객체들의 위치 및 각종 센서들로부터 많은 데이터들에 대한 처리가 요구되어지고 있다. 또한, 무선 통신 및 모바일 기술의 급속한 발전으로 위치 기반 서비스 및 모바일 응용 서비스와 같은 이동 객체에 기반한 다양한 서비스에 대한 요구도 증가하고 있으며, 이에 대한 교육적 측면에서 시각적으로 인덱싱되는 처리 결과도 필요하다. 이에 본 논문에서는 4개의 하위 트리를 갖는 $R^*$ tree 인덱스를 이용하여 객체 생성 및 삭제된 결과를 2D 환경에서 구현된 결과를 살펴본다.

  • PDF

발전기 이산 민감도를 이용한 효율적인 우선순위법의 대규모 예방정비계획 문제에의 적용 연구 (An Effective Priority Method Using Generator's Discrete Sensitivity Value for Large-scale Preventive Maintenance Scheduling)

  • 박종배;정만호
    • 대한전기학회논문지:전력기술부문A
    • /
    • 제48권3호
    • /
    • pp.234-240
    • /
    • 1999
  • This paper presents a new approach for large-scale generator maintenance scheduling optimizations. The generator preventive maintenance scheduling problems are typical discrete dynamic n-dimensional vector optimization ones with several inequality constraints. The considered objective function to be minimized a subset of{{{{ { R}^{n } }}}} space is the variance (i.g., second-order momentum) of operating reserve margin to levelize risk or reliability during a year. By its nature of the objective function, the optimal solution can only be obtained by enumerating all combinatorial states of each variable, a task which leads to computational explosion in real-world maintenance scheduling problems. This paper proposes a new priority search mechanism based on each generator's discrete sensitivity value which was analytically developed in this study. Unlike the conventional capacity-based priority search, it can prevent the local optimal trap to some extents since it changes dynamically the search tree in each iteration. The proposed method have been applied to two test systems (i.g., one is a sample system with 10 generators and the other is a real-world lage scale power system with 280 generators), and the results anre compared with those of the conventional capacith-based search method and combinatorial optimization method to show the efficiency and effectiveness of the algorithm.

  • PDF

일반적인 비디오 게임의 AI 에이전트 생성을 위한 개선된 MCTS 알고리즘 (Enhanced MCTS Algorithm for Generating AI Agents in General Video Games)

  • 오평;김지민;김선정;홍석민
    • 한국정보시스템학회지:정보시스템연구
    • /
    • 제25권4호
    • /
    • pp.23-36
    • /
    • 2016
  • Purpose Recently, many researchers have paid much attention to the Artificial Intelligence fields of GVGP, PCG. The paper suggests that the improved MCTS algorithm to apply for the framework can generate better AI agent. Design/methodology/approach As noted, the MCTS generate magnificent performance without an advanced training and in turn, fit applying to the field of GVGP which does not need prior knowledge. The improved and modified MCTS shows that the survival rate is increased interestingly and the search can be done in a significant way. The study was done with 2 different sets. Findings The results showed that the 10 training set which was not given any prior knowledge and the other training set which played a role as validation set generated better performance than the existed MCTS algorithm. Besed upon the results, the further study was suggested.